SNMP Notification - Trap Unregistration

When a trap target is deleted from Juniper Networks devices, either a syslog event or a syslog trap is generated in accordance with the user configuration. The existing SNMP trap jnxSyslogTrap is sent to all target network management systems (NMSs) specified in the SNMP agent, including the target NMS that is being deleted. By default, in case of target deletion, only a syslog event is generated. To trigger a trap on deletion of a trap target, configure a syslog event policy that sends the syslog as a trap to the network management systems.
